The japanese army storms the settlement at port arthur. In february 1904, japan attacked the russian fleet in port arthur harbor. However, the attack on settlement did not begin until august and lasted more than five months. This print dates from march 1904 and therefore shows a fictional battle near the city. The design has been reused, nobukazu released a very similar print in august 1900, following the battle of beijing. Label line: mentioned on object watanabe nobukazu (1874 - 1944), 1904, color woodcut; line block in black with color blocks; metallic pigments; polishing collection: prints; japan (collection). Object Type: print. Date: 1904. Place of creation: Japan. Dimensions: blad Height: 375 mm (14.76 in) blad Width: 726 mm (28.58 in). Medium: paper.
